La vraie raison pour laquelle certains développeurs détestent les blocs Nexter et le guide SEO pour la sélection des technologies

WordPress Gutenberg Les éditeurs arrivent à maturité et les plugins de blocs deviennent un outil essentiel pour la construction de sites.Blocs Nexter En tant que Plugin de blocs Gutenberg hautement intégréqui a excellé en matière de marketing et d'empilement de fonctionnalités, a suscité de nombreuses controverses au sein de la communauté des développeurs. Cet article se concentre sur Logique de sélection des technologies, expérience réelle de développement, maintenabilité et risque de référencement à long termeCoup directLes promoteurs s'opposent aux blocs Nexter Les principales raisons sont les suivantes Critères de jugement et conseils pour éviter les fosses.

Image [1] - Pourquoi de plus en plus de développeurs commencent à rejeter les blocs Nexter ? La vérité peut être différente de ce que vous pensez !

I. Qu'est-ce que Nexter Blocks ? Définir d'abord le positionnement du produit (connaissances de base en SEO)

Blocs Nexter Il s'agit d'un logiciel basé sur WordPress Gutenberg Enhanced Block Plugin for Editor (en anglais)Le positionnement de base n'est pas celui d'un "plug-in à fonction unique".
Au lieu de cela :

  • Fournit un grand nombre de blocs de haut niveau (mise en page, interaction, contenu dynamique)
  • Système complet avec Nexter Theme et plug-ins d'extension
  • L'objectif est de réduire le nombre de plugins et de couvrir plusieurs besoins de construction de sites avec une seule solution.

D'un point de vue SEO et technique :Nexter Blocks est plus proche d'un "cadre intégré de construction de sites" que d'un "outil léger de construction de blocs".
Ce positionnement détermine directement ses points forts et ses points d'achoppement.

II. les raisons de la réaction des développeurs Blocs Nexter? Un aperçu des principales causes

D'après l'utilisation réelle et les discussions techniques, les raisons de cette aversion peuvent être résumées comme suit 5 orientations fondamentales: :

  • Les coûts d'apprentissage et la logique de fonctionnement ne correspondent pas aux habitudes de certains développeurs
  • Fort sentiment d'appartenance technologique et écologique, coûts de migration élevés
  • Large couverture fonctionnelle, mais pas optimale en termes de profondeur de l'expertise
  • Configuration de l'interface utilisateur en premier lieu, support limité pour les processus basés sur le code
  • Les projets de moyenne et grande envergure entraînent des coûts de maintenance et de collaboration.

Chacun d'entre eux est développé ci-dessous.

III. le problème des coûts d'apprentissage : non pas "difficile à utiliser" mais "non intuitif".

3.1 Forte densité de blocs et d'environnements avec des coûts de compréhension initiaux élevés

Dans l'installation actuelle Blocs Nexter Par la suite, il est clairement perceptible :

  • Nombre élevé de blocs
  • Chaque bloc est très riche en éléments configurables
  • Plusieurs fonctions dans un seul panneau de configuration
Image [2] - Pourquoi de plus en plus de développeurs commencent à rejeter les blocs Nexter ? La vérité peut être différente de ce que vous pensez !

Elle est centralisée dans la barre des paramètres à droite :

  • ouverture (jargon des échecs)
  • réactif
  • anime
  • Affichage conditionnel
  • Contrôles de style

Pour les développeurs qui préfèrent une "configuration incrémentale", cette conception peut être inefficace dans les premiers temps.

3.2 Différences par rapport à l'approche code-first ou à l'approche par composants

De nombreux développeurs sont plus habitués au processus suivant :

  • structure claire et nette
  • Indépendance stylistique
  • Le comportement est contrôlé par un code

(indique la relation de cause à effet) Blocs Nexter Le concept de design est le suivant :Configurer autant de fonctionnalités que possible via l'interface utilisateur.
Ce n'est pas un inconvénient, mais c'est un inconvénient.Ne correspond pas aux préférences de tous les développeurs en matière de flux de travail.

Questions écologiques contraignantes : référencement et maintien à long terme des risques souvent négligés

4.1 Nexter est un "système complet" et non un composant autonome

Parmi les modes d'utilisation officiellement recommandés, les combinaisons les plus courantes sont les suivantes :

  • Blocs Nexter
  • Thème Nexter
Image [3] - Pourquoi de plus en plus de développeurs commencent à rejeter les blocs Nexter ? La vérité peut être différente de ce que vous pensez !
  • Nexter Extension Plugin

En d'autres termes :

  • Forte corrélation entre les blocs, les styles et la logique
  • Plus l'utilisation est profonde, plus la dépendance à l'égard du système est élevée.

4.2 Questions relatives aux coûts de migration

Méthodes d'essai :

  1. utiliser Blocs Nexter Construire plusieurs pages
  2. Utilisation intensive de leurs blocs exclusifs
  3. Passer à un autre thème ou schéma de blocs Gutenberg

Les résultats les plus courants sont les suivants

  • La structure de la page est toujours là, mais leL'interaction et le style doivent être remaniés
  • partieDéfaillance de la logique des blocs
  • Augmentation significative des coûts de maintenance

Cela peut affecter le référencement à long terme :

  • Durabilité technique
  • Coûts après reconfiguration

V. L'autre face de l'"intégration multifonctionnelle" : la contrepartie de l'approfondissement professionnel

5.1 La fonctionnalité est "suffisamment bonne", mais n'est pas optimale pour une utilisation professionnelle.

Couvertures Nexter Blocks :

  • ouverture (jargon des échecs)
  • Affichage dynamique
  • Options de base liées à la performance et à la sécurité

Mais dans les projets réels, les développeurs trouvent généralement :

  • Exigences extrêmes en matière de performances → utiliser des solutions professionnelles de mise en cache / d'optimisation
  • Exigences élevées en matière de sécurité → utiliser des plug-ins de sécurité professionnels
  • Exigences complexes en matière de contenu dynamique → utiliser ACF ou un code personnalisé

Cela ne signifie pas que les blocs Nexter sont sous-puissants, mais plutôt que les blocs Nexter ne sont pas assez puissants :Il est plus adapté aux "besoins généraux" qu'aux scénarios extrêmes ou d'entreprise.

Image [4] - Pourquoi de plus en plus de développeurs commencent à rejeter les blocs Nexter ? La vérité peut être différente de ce que vous pensez !

VI. problèmes de contrôle du code : non pas "ne peut pas écrire de code", mais "différents centres de gravité de la conception".

6.1 Priorité à la configuration de l'interface utilisateur, soutien limité aux processus pilotés par le code

Dans les blocs Nexter :

  • La logique est fortement présente dans les propriétés des blocs
  • Les styles et les comportements dépendent de l'implémentation interne du plugin.

Cela aura pour conséquence :

  • Le débogage est plus orienté vers l'interface utilisateur
  • Réduction de la lisibilité et de la réutilisation au niveau du code

6.2 Impacts de la vie réelle sur le travail en équipe

Les problèmes les plus fréquents dans les projets de collaboration entre plusieurs personnes sont les suivants :

  • Les différences de configuration ne sont pas faciles à comparer visuellement via le contrôle de version.
  • Examen du code Faible densité d'information

Il ne s'agit pas d'une "incapacité à collaborer", mais plutôt.. :L'efficacité de la collaboration est réduite par rapport aux solutions basées sur le code..

Quels sont les scénarios dans lesquels les promoteurs sont plus susceptibles d'éprouver du ressentiment à l'égard des blocs Nexter ?

Scénarios d'utilisation moins appropriés

  • Projets à long terme au niveau de l'entreprise
  • Équipe de développement multijoueurs
  • L'accent est mis sur la discipline du code et la maintenabilité à long terme.
  • Sites nécessitant une migration ou une reconfiguration fréquente

Dans ces scénarios, la réaction des développeurs est davantage due à.. :Inadéquation entre les objectifs de la conception de l'outil et les objectifs du projet.

Huit, qui est plutôt parfait pour les blocs Nexter ?

à travers (une brèche) RÉFÉRENCEMENT D'un point de vue pratique, Nexter Blocks donne de bons résultats dans les scénarios suivants :

  • webmaster individuel
  • développeur indépendant
  • Projet MVP / Prototype
  • Sites web basés sur le contenu ou le marketing
  • Les utilisateurs qui souhaitent réduire le nombre de plug-ins

Ces utilisateurs sont plus appréciés :

  • capacité de développement
  • Rapidité de livraison
  • seuil technologique bas
Image [5] - Pourquoi de plus en plus de développeurs commencent à rejeter les blocs Nexter La vérité peut être différente de ce que vous pensez !

SEO aux conseils pratiques : si vous décidez d'utiliser les blocs Nexter

9.1 Principes d'utilisation (réduction des risques à long terme)

  • Ne pas l'utiliser comme une architecture sous-jacente irremplaçable
  • La logique commerciale de base est maintenue aussi migrante que possible.
  • Éviter une dépendance excessive à l'égard de blocs propriétaires pour les fonctions critiques

9.2 RÉFÉRENCEMENT et recommandations sur les pratiques de performance

  • Fermer les modules de bloc inutilisés
  • Contrôler l'utilisation d'animations et d'interactions complexes
  • Travailler avec des solutions de mise en cache et d'optimisation des images
  • Tests de performance réguliers (plutôt que de se contenter de l'engouement pour les plugins)

Contactez nous
Vous n'arrivez pas à lire le tutoriel ? Contactez-nous pour une réponse gratuite ! Aide gratuite pour les sites personnels et les sites de petites entreprises !
Service clientèle WeChat
Service clientèle WeChat
Tel : 020-2206-9892
QQ咨询:1025174874
(iii) Courriel : info@361sale.com
Horaires de travail : du lundi au vendredi, de 9h30 à 18h30, jours fériés.
© Déclaration de reproduction
Auteur : linxiulian
LA FIN
Si vous l'aimez, soutenez-le.
félicitations236 partager (joies, avantages, privilèges, etc.) avec les autres
commentaires achat de canapé

Veuillez vous connecter pour poster un commentaire

    Pas de commentaires